美團暑期實習前端面試
這次面試的是美團的到店事業羣-平臺技術部,在2022.03.01
投遞之後,直接參加實習招聘的第一次美團統一筆試,因爲美團必須是首先筆試了纔可以進入下邊的流程的,筆試的時間是2022.03.05 10:00
,這次比去年找實習的時候做的好,起碼我是A
了一道題,去年的這個時候是0AC
哈哈哈。
一面
筆試完過了兩天也就是週一下午就有老哥給我打電話約面試了,當時約的是2022.03.09 19:00
,但是當天晚上上海那邊是因爲疫情組織做核酸檢測,面試延遲了一個小時,也就是2022.03.09 20:00
時長大概是62min
。這老哥太客氣了,這一面全程跟我聊,東扯西聊,我倆這就像哥們似的擱這扯,這笑就沒停過,最後這面經也不知道寫點啥了。
- 最近研究過的前端新的方面的知識。
Promise
的優點,解決了什麼痛點。- 封裝
Promise
的請求,如何實現取消請求的功能。 Cookie
的跨域名處理方案。- 對於
Js
模塊化的理解,爲什麼要有模塊化。 - 對於閉包和模塊化的區別。
- 強緩存與協商緩存,具體應用實踐。
opacity
與rgba
透明的區別。- 爲什麼用
Vuex
不用EventBus
,與Mobx
的區別。 - 如何過渡到的
TS
開發。 - 新建項目的話如何選擇框架。
- 單元測試自己的項目具體是怎麼做的。
Vue2
和Vue3
的區別。- 首屏優化的方案與指標。
- 手寫
Promise
。 - 找數組中重複數字的索引。
- 氛圍、城市、環境、發展、薪資排個序。
老哥的面試其實很有意思,可以說問的問題都要從基礎出發,然後落到實踐上,就是說最後都是要問在你的項目上你是如何做的,沒有具體的八股之類的,其實老哥問了很多東西,但是我實在是記不住了,最終整理成八股就上邊這點了。最後還整了個活,老哥讓我寫Promise/A+
規範,我就說這玩意寫不了,要不換個題,老哥說那我給你換個吧,就換了上邊那個簡單的題目,哈哈哈哈哈哈哈。整體來說老哥還是很有意思的,還好說話,真的是不一樣的面試,整挺好。具體部門問了問內推的老哥,是被分到了到店綜合業務部。
二面
2022.03.11
約了面試,這二面就有點讓我猝不及防,然後我回答的也是越來越亂,不出意外的話應該是掛了,寄了。二面的時間約在了2022.03.15 15:00
時長大概是37min
。
- 這個軟件杯比賽當時做的什麼,是個什麼等級的比賽。
- 實習期間學到了什麼。
- 實習期間直播功能是怎麼做的。
- 封裝組件的時候遇到的問題。
- 首屏優化的實現方案。
- 頁面優化後的評測指標。
- 設計模式的瞭解。
- 裝飾器模式與在前端的實際應用。
TS
的裝飾器是如何工作的。Java
反射是怎麼實現的。SpringBoot
的IOC
和AOP
的概念。IOC
和AOP
在前端的實踐。- 前端模塊化和組建化的理解。
- 如何封裝組件與抽象邏輯。
- 數據、
UI
和邏輯各自應該如何獨立抽離。 uniapp
這個框架是用來幹什麼的,如何實現的。- 平時是如何學習的。
這次面試是目前爲止面的最不好的一次了,越說越亂,最後有點語無倫次了,這些問題屬實是難到我了。最後反問老哥是對我的建議,同樣老哥也是建議我說雖然知識面還是比較廣的,但是還是希望對於知識多深入瞭解一下,跟字節二面老哥的建議一樣,我確實需要反思一下我的這個問題。
後續
掛了哈哈哈,2022.03.18 15:16
收到了感謝信,是我這輩子收到的第一個感謝信,其他的都是掛了就掛了,沒有消息,這點美團還是做的不錯的,然後今天我們一塊麪試的很多很多同學都收到了感謝信,合着這是統一發的唄,原來他們都收到了感謝信,繃不住了哈哈哈哈。